See a video of this property This 52-mile trail passes through glacial landscapes and farm fields connecting the communities of Waukesha and Cottage Grove. One mile south of the trail, the Sandhill Station Campground has family and group sites available. Mud Lake Road and a connecting trail links the campground to the Glacial Drumlin State Trail.
